Oak Ridge Boys bring Christmas show to The Palladium

Don't worry, Richard Sterban assures, this might be a Christmas show, but the Oak Ridge Boys will definitely be singing their biggest hit. “I get asked that all the time, 'Even though it's a Christmas show, are we still going to hear 'Elvira?' The answer is, 'Yes, you will,'” Sterban said. “That's the law.
